Sirs and fellow cadets,

Well met. I'm Ben Slagle from Winchester, TN. I work in enterprise software systems and sorely miss business travel after a year at home :lol:. I've been an avid wargamer for going on 30 years, mostly boardgames. My interests include the ACW, WW2 (especially the Pacific) and pre-Napoleonic Europe. In ACW gaming, I've spent most of my time with Civil War battle titles from the Gamers. Very akin to JTS games with a fair bit more chrome and a lot more die rolling. I've also enjoyed For the People a fair bit. It's not the most historical of games but its a very competitive. I also played ASL (too much) and Lace Wars series (operational War of Austrian Succession). I made the gradual switch to computer wargaming when I began to find the mental load of boardgaming via email to be a drag.

Glad to have found what looks to be a tight gaming wargaming community. Groups such as these are becoming a rarity so I count my blessings.

Looking forward to bringing the fight to our wayward brethren!
